About H. Veldkamp

H. Veldkamp is a scholar working on Environmental Chemistry, Food Science, Biochemistry, Ecology and Agronomy and Crop Science, having authored 38 papers that have together received 1.8k indexed citations. Recurring topics across this work include Probiotics and Fermented Foods (9 papers), Microbial Community Ecology and Physiology (6 papers), Metal Extraction and Bioleaching (6 papers), Methane Hydrates and Related Phenomena (4 papers), Amino Acid Enzymes and Metabolism (3 papers), Protist diversity and phylogeny (3 papers), Microbial Metabolic Engineering and Bioproduction (3 papers) and Milk Quality and Mastitis in Dairy Cows (3 papers). The work is most often cited by research in Food Science (497 citations), Environmental Chemistry (192 citations), Biotechnology (154 citations), Ecology (408 citations) and Pollution (161 citations). H. Veldkamp has collaborated with scholars based in Netherlands, Guinea-Bissau and United States. Frequent co-authors include R. Otto, W. Harder, Holger W. Jannasch, Hendrikus J. Laanbroek, J. Gijs Kuenen, W N Konings, Wil N. Konings, Jeroen Hugenholtz, T. A. Hansen and Abdul Matin. Their work appears in journals such as Antonie van Leeuwenhoek, Archives of Microbiology, Applied and Environmental Microbiology, Journal of Bacteriology and Microbial Ecology.
